AI Summary

This bill aims to establish fast, frequent, and reliable passenger rail service between Pittsfield and Boston via Springfield. The key provisions are: 1. The Massachusetts Department of Transportation (MassDOT) shall run passenger rail service between Pittsfield and Boston via Springfield at least five times daily on the existing CSX rail line, utilizing the Massachusetts Bay Transit Authority or contracting with outside entities as necessary. 2. MassDOT shall evaluate and identify potential funding sources, both at the state and federal level, to support the establishment of this passenger rail service, and determine the necessary steps for the Commonwealth to position itself for available federal funding. 3. MassDOT shall conduct an economic impact analysis to examine the potential effects of the expanded passenger rail service on the Commonwealth, including its impact on regional growth, affordable housing, workforce reach, and economic benefits to communities along the rail corridor. 4. The provisions in Section 1 shall take effect on January 1, 2024.
